Table 3.

Criteria for selecting and reasons for not selecting nutrition and diet apps (N=2382).

Criteria and barriers Value, n (%)
Criteria for selecting a nutrition and diet app

Easy to use/convenient 1570 (65.9)

Costless/free of charge 1413 (59.3)

Automatic calorie estimation is supported 1231 (51.7)

Automatic nutrient estimation is supported 1117 (46.9)

Automatic food recording is supported 1115 (46.8)

Validated and certified 1036 (43.5)

Self-explanatory (no need for training) 953 (40)

History records are supported 755 (31.7)

Recipe and menu import functions are supported 729 (30.6)

Provides an option for adding nutritionally related events (eg, reflux) 443 (18.6)

A link for data transmission (eg, other apps) is supported 217 (9.1)

No opinion 195 (8.2)

Other 95 (4)
Barriers to selecting a nutrition and diet app

Major foods are missing 977 (41.0)

Incorrect calorie and nutrient estimation 798 (33.5)

Local foods are not supported 655 (27.5)

Unconvincing portion size estimation 648 (27.2)

Not personalized 503 (25.1)

Not validated and not certified 567 (23.8)

No opinion 522 (21.9)

Only manual entry of food type is allowed 464 (19.5)

Incorrect automatic food item recognition 448 (18.8)

Recipes are not considered for nutrient estimations 376 (15.8)

Only manual entry of portion size is allowed 345 (14.5)

User is required to be tech savvy 310 (13.0)

History records are not supported 295 (12.4)

Sharing of history records is not supported 88 (3.7)

Other 83 (3.5)
